Base Styles: Pedestal, Trestle, or Four Legs?
The base of your 72” round dining table is another important design element. A pedestal base provides maximum legroom and a clean, uncluttered look. A trestle base adds a touch of rustic charm, while four legs offer classic stability and support. Each style has its own aesthetic appeal and functional considerations. Do you prefer a more traditional or modern look? How important is legroom for you and your guests?
Think about how often you use your dining table and how many people typically gather around it. A pedestal base allows for more chairs to be comfortably fitted around the table, while four legs might provide a more traditional and stable feel. If you often have large gatherings, a pedestal base might be the best option. If you prioritize a more intimate setting, four legs could be a suitable choice. How many people can comfortably sit at a 72” round dining table? Typically, 8-10 people can comfortably sit at a 72” round dining table.
-
What is the ideal size dining room for a 72” round dining table? A dining room that is at least 14′ x 14′ is recommended for a 72” round table to allow for comfortable movement and seating.
-
What are some popular wood choices for a 72” round dining table? Oak, maple, and cherry are popular choices for their durability and aesthetic appeal.
